<title>DenyHosts: Denial of Service</title>
<synopsis>A vulnerability in DenyHosts could allow a remote attacker to
create a Denial of Service condition.
</synopsis>
<product type="ebuild">denyhost</product>
<announced>June 25, 2014</announced>
<revised>June 25, 2014: 1</revised>
<bug>495130</bug>
<access>remote</access>
<affected>
<package name="app-admin/denyhosts" auto="yes" arch="*">
<unaffected range="ge">2.6-r9</unaffected>
<vulnerable range="lt">2.6-r9</vulnerable>
</package>
</affected>
<background>
<p>DenyHosts is a script intended to be run by Linux system administrators
to help thwart SSH server attacks.
</p>
</background>
<description>
<p>DenyHosts does not properly define the regular expressions used when
parsing SSH authentication logs.
</p>
</description>
<impact type="normal">
<p>A remote attacker could possibly cause a Denial of Service condition via
a crafted login name.
</p>
</impact>
<workaround>
<p>There is no known workaround at this time.</p>
</workaround>
<resolution>
<p>All DenyHost users should upgrade to the latest version:</p>
<code>
# emerge --sync
# emerge --ask --oneshot --verbose "&gt;=app-admin/denyhosts-2.6-r9"
</code>
</resolution>
